Poverty alleviation and ecological environmental protection are important components of sustainable development,and are the focus of common concern all over the world.Maintaining the coordinated development of ecological environment and economic construction is one of the important strategies for poverty alleviation and development in China in the new era.Especially in ecologically fragile areas and poor areas,promoting the steady and sound development of precise poverty alleviation has become an important issue.Ecosystem services are the resource and environment basis for human survival and development.It is of great significance to identify the internal mechanism of the interaction between regional ecosystem services and poverty by using the coupling coordination theory to promote the coordination and sustainable development of rocky desertification areas and improve the accuracy of poverty alleviation policies.There are many contradictions between the increasing population,rapid economic development and limited ecological resources and sensitive natural environment in rocky desertification areas.Aiming at the main problems of ecology and poverty,this paper studies Panzhou,a typical rocky desertification area,and combines remote sensing and socio-economic data,using comprehensive research methods such as quantitative remote sensing,mathematical statistics calculation and spatial analysis.Firstly,based on the equivalent factor method,the value coefficient of ecosystem services was revised to determine the value of ecosystem services and its spatial distribution in Panzhou City.Then,based on Spatial poverty theory and precise poverty alleviation requirements,the multi-dimensional poverty index system in rocky desertification areas was constructed to identify the multi-dimensional poverty level and classify the poverty-causing types in Panzhou administrative villages.By constructing the evaluation model of coupling degree and coordination degree,the spatial coupling degree and spatial differentiation factors of regional ecological service value and poverty were analyzed,and the ecological poverty alleviation model and sustainable development path in rocky desertification area were discussed.The main conclusions are as follows:(1)The total value of ecosystem services is 66.877.4 billion yuan.As far as ecosystems are concerned,coniferous forests have the highest service value,accounting for 40.97% of the total value,while bare land provides the lowest service value,accounting for only 0.001% of the total value.As far as individual ecosystem services are concerned,the invisible values of climate regulation,hydrological regulation and soil conservation are much greater than those of raw material production and water supply.The sensitivity index of ecosystem service value of each ecosystem type is less than 1,and the calculated results of ecosystem service value are reliable.(2)The high-value areas of MPI of Panzhou City are concentrated in the northeast and northern mountainous areas,while the low-value areas are distributed in the new and old urban areas in the west.The scores of natural environment dimension N and geographical location dimension G are higher,the scores of economic foundation dimension E are lower,and the human capital H presents the average distribution of the whole low-value;the administrative villages in the MPI,N,G,E and H levels are poor.The number of villages in poverty is 122,144,53,35 and 16 respectively;the number of administrative villages in poverty in single,two and three dimensions is 160,41 and 2 respectively,and the number of villages in poverty is 0 in NGEH;according to the classification and combination of poverty-stricken villages,the poverty-causing types in Panzhou can be divided into 11,and the basic precise direction of poverty-alleviation measures for each type is given.(3)Of the 470 administrative villages in Panzhou City,there are 5 low-coupling ecosystem service values and poverty,28 moderate-coupling,209 highly-coupling and 228 extreme-coupling.According to the degree of coupling coordination,there are 7 administrative villages with high-quality and coordinated development between the protection of ecological resources and poverty alleviation and development in Panzhou City,374 well-coordinated development and 59 moderately coordinated development.Twenty-one were reluctantly coordinated,while four were on the verge of recession disorder,two were on the verge of low-level recession disorder and three were in villages with severe recession disorder.The spatial performance of coupling degree C and coupling coordination degree D are generally higher in the north and lower in the south.(4)According to the calculation of Moran's Index by the degree of coupling coordination D,it is concluded that there is a correlation between ecosystem service value and poverty in rocky desertification area and a certain spatial distribution law,which is related to development characteristics,mountain range and water system distribution,etc.By analyzing the spatial coupling degree of regional ecosystem service value and poverty and various factors of coordinated development,we can get a multi-angle view.To judge the difficulties existing in regional development and give more practical ecological protection and poverty alleviation development programs.
